刷题刷出新高度,偷偷领先!偷偷领先!偷偷领先! 关注我们,悄悄成为最优秀的自己!
面试题
在数据库技术中,为提高数据库的逻辑独立性和物理独立性,数据库通常被划分为几个不同的层次?请描述其中一个除用户级外的层次及其功能特点?
使用微信搜索喵呜刷题,轻松应对面试!
答案:
解答思路:
在数据库技术中,为了提高数据库的逻辑独立性和物理独立性,数据库的结构通常被划分为用户级、概念级和存储级三个层次。其中,概念级也称为中间层或逻辑层,主要负责将用户级的请求转化为具体的数据库操作。
最优回答:
在数据库技术中,为提高数据库的逻辑独立性和物理独立性,数据库的结构被划分成用户级、概念级(或逻辑层)和存储级三个层次。
解析:
- 逻辑独立性:逻辑独立性是指用户级与概念级之间的独立性。当概念级的数据模型发生变化时,用户级的操作和应用不会受到影响,这就是逻辑独立性。它保证了数据库的逻辑结构可以根据需求进行更改,而不会影响用户的使用。
- 物理独立性:物理独立性是指概念级与存储级之间的独立性。当存储级的物理数据如何存储和访问发生变化时,如文件系统、存储设备等的改变,概念级和数据模型不会受到影响,这就是物理独立性。这种独立性使得数据库的维护工作更加方便,因为物理结构的变化不会影响到数据和应用的逻辑结构。
- 数据库的三级结构:除了上述的用户级、概念级和存储级外,数据库的三级结构还包括其他特点。例如,在概念级,通常采用概念模型(如实体关系模型)来表示数据的抽象概念;在存储级,数据被存储在物理介质上,如硬盘、内存等,并且需要考虑数据的存储格式、索引结构等。这种三级结构的划分有助于实现数据库的独立性、灵活性和可扩展性。
创作类型:
原创
本文链接:在数据库技术中,为提高数据库的逻辑独立性和物理独立性,数据库通常被划分为几个不同的层次?请描述其中一
版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。让学习像火箭一样快速,微信扫码,获取考试解析、体验刷题服务,开启你的学习加速器!



